No problem, yeah I think if you have done all your homework you should be fine.

Hopefully you are walking in with some practice with either Skytest and/or Latestpilotjobs on the cut-e.

I'd say you need a least a very basic/preferably good understanding of the 5 chapters they tell you to read. For here they expect you to at least get 70% of the questions right out of 50 which means you need to pass at least 35 of them. Expect 2-3 questions that are not related to the book (i.e. what are the runways in HK airport). Just general pretty straight forward questions.

Hi everyone, this is my first post @ PPrune, I've read every thread from 2016 Dec till now, since the interview process has changed a lot, especially in 2017.
I have summarized what everyone was mentioning in the past threads and came up with the semi-full interview process below, however, there are some variants that I could not comprehend. can someone enlighten me?

STAGE 1 - Initial A (invitation usually receive between 1 weeks to 4 months from application submission)
Computer-Based Aptitude Test (90 mins)

Technical Questionnaire (60 mins) <-- some says this one is in 1b?

ICAO English Exam <-- some say ICAO exam @ 1a due to foreign candidate present at the interview !?
STAGE 1 - Initial B (failures will be notify with 48 hours, successful candidates will be notify for STAGE 2 within a week or two)
Initial Interview with HR Personal (45 mins)
STAGE 2 (for successful candidates, one to two month after STAGE 1 - Initial B)
-Group Exercises (60 mins)
Flight Planning (90 mins)

Panel Interview (60 mins)

ICAO English Exam (? mins) <-- most of the threads mention ICAO exam at stage 2, also many threads omitted the existence of the exam (yes, it seems easy one but can anyone tell me when is the exam take place?)

Class 1 Medical (? mins)
STAGE 3
Computer Based Test Flight Grading <-- most of the recent threads say Flight Grading has been canceled OR replaced by some sort of computer-based assessment, but no clear information on it, is this stage even exist?

Originally Posted by divergent (Post 10207332)
You can prep for the pilot aptitude test for sure. Go to latestpilotjobs.com, you will see a list of practice tests for different airlines programs, click on the one that is specifically for Cathay and it will show you everything that is involved in the Cut-e. They are 95% similar to the real test if not 100% and that's what made them stand out from other product like Skytest for instance. Keep in mind tho the practice test is not for free, you will have to pay for it. As for the Technical quiz, all you have to do is to study hard on the FAA PHAK. Simple is that.

The technical quiz is based on PPL theory exams right? If I've passed the CAA ground exams I should be good to go after refreshing my knowledge?
